The Bidvest Group Limited also known as Bidvest Group or Bidvest is a South African services, trading, and distribution company.
History
    
Bidvest was founded in 1988 by Brian Joffe and listed on the Johannesburg Stock Exchange in 1990.[2] The Bidvest Group Limited has a corporate office in Johannesburg, South Africa, and employs approximately 132,870 people.[3]
The Bidvest Group Limited board comprises eleven members. In March 2019 Bidvest named current Executive Director Mpumi Madisa as CEO-designate.[4] After the retirement of Lindsay Ralphs on 30 September 2020, Mpumi Madisa assumed the role of Bidvest CEO.[5]
